## Deployment Notes

Before promoting Calmeridge Sync to production, verify that the conflict-resolution worker is drained; overlapping event writes from the Toller region caused duplicate invites last cycle. The release manager should confirm the two-phase merge flag is enabled and that stale locks are cleared. Deploy only with the configuration values shown below.

config for yajef-kafof:
[istmir]
port = 8000
region = lower-1
host = istmir.qorvellabs.corp
timeout_ms = 5000
retries = 4

Minutes — Management Meeting, Project Larkspur Pilot

Present: Operations, Sales, Finance leads.

The pilot with the Greenmoor retail chain launched in six stores. Early sell-through exceeds forecast by 14%. Greenmoor requests expanded shelf placement by autumn. Logistics flagged packaging delays; corrective plan due next week.

For the incoming director, the note below summarises the confidential next steps.

management briefing: Only 33 of the 205 pilot accounts renewed Kasath, so a churn review is set for October 17. Weniusek Logistics is in early talks to buy Holethax Freight for about $345.6 million.

Account recovery — Relevanceer tuning notes. If the lockout alarm fires on the Quillsort relevance account, don't reset it; the tuning notes repo and the boost-weight history are tied to that identity. Go to the Halverton recovery console, select the Quillsort service account, choose passphrase recovery, and enter the recovery passphrase shown below.

vault phrase of tawig-fahop = casax-oliath